About Liwei Lang

Liwei Lang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cancer Research, Oncology, Cell Biology and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 52 papers that have together received 980 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(6 papers), Protein Degradation and Inhibitors (4 papers), Microtubule and mitosis dynamics (3 papers), Kruppel-like factors research (3 papers), Fibroblast Growth Factor Research (3 papers),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(3 papers), R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(3 papers) and CRISPR and Genetic Engineering (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(176 citations), Periodontics (42 citations), Molecular Biology (487 citations), Oncology (140 citations) and Immunology (112 citations). Liwei Lang has collaborated with scholars based in United States, China and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Yong Teng, Chloe Shay, Xiangdong Zhao, Lixia Gao, Yuanping Xiong, Reid Loveless, M C Pike, Ralph Snyderman, Austin Y. Shull and Leilei He.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Experimental & Clinical Cancer Research, The Medical Journal of Australia, BJOG An International Journal of Obstetrics & Gynaecology, Current Cancer Drug Targets and Advances in experimental medicine and biology.
